Abstract

Formal support for the different activities performed during requirements analysis demands the utilisation of a set of formal notations and techniques whose features and expressive power match the characteristics of the activities. Selecting an appropriate formal technique for an activity allows emphasis to be placed on pertinent characteristics of the system, enabling the technique to work to its own strengths. In order to facilitate the utilization of different formal techniques, in this paper, we introduce an event/action model (E/A model) as a common foundation for models of system behaviour. To show the flexibility of the E/A model, we incorporate its concepts into two different classes of formalisms.
